
Mainsail Partners
Description
Mainsail Partners is a San Francisco-based growth equity firm specializing in investments in bootstrapped business-to-business (B2B) software companies. Established with a unique focus on profitable, founder-owned businesses that have not previously raised institutional capital, Mainsail provides both capital and strategic operational support to accelerate growth. The firm manages over $2.2 billion in committed capital, demonstrating its significant presence and capacity within the growth equity landscape.
Mainsail's investment strategy is centered on partnering with founders who seek to scale their operations without relinquishing full control. They typically make equity investments ranging from $25 million to $150 million, targeting companies with strong recurring revenue and a proven product-market fit. While they are flexible in taking either minority or majority stakes, their core value proposition lies in their ability to provide hands-on operational guidance rather than just capital infusion.
A key differentiator for Mainsail is its dedicated "Mainsail Growth Team," a group of in-house experts who work directly with portfolio companies across various functions, including sales, marketing, product, finance, and talent acquisition. This operational support is designed to help founders professionalize their businesses, optimize processes, and achieve sustainable growth. The firm has a track record of successfully partnering with over 70 software companies, assisting them in navigating the complexities of scaling and preparing for future liquidity events. Their long-term partnership approach emphasizes building enduring value and supporting founders through their growth journey.
Investor Profile
Mainsail Partners has backed more than 43 startups, with 7 new investments in the last 12 months alone. The firm has led 36 rounds, about 84% of its total and boasts 15 exits across its portfolio.
Investment Focus Highlights
- Concentrates on Private Equity, Series Unknown, Series C rounds (top funding stages).
- Majority of deals are located in United States, Canada, United Kingdom.
- Strong thematic focus on Software, Information Technology, SaaS.
- Led 7 rounds in the past year.
- Typical check size: $25M – $150M.
